Sacramento Kings' Early Surge Fizzles as Dallas Mavericks Rally at Golden 1 Center

First Quarter


The Sacramento Kings came out strong in the first quarter, establishing a commanding lead over the Dallas Mavericks. The Kings scored 35 points, showcasing their offensive prowess early on. DeMar DeRozan led the charge with his dynamic play, contributing significantly to Sactown's initial dominance. The Mavs struggled to keep pace, managing only 25 points in response.

Second Quarter


As the game progressed into the second quarter, both teams tightened their defenses. The Kings maintained their lead with a solid performance from Russell Westbrook and Dennis Schröder, who combined for crucial assists and steals. Despite this effort, Dallas began to find its rhythm with improved shooting accuracy and defensive plays that limited Sacramento's scoring opportunities.


Third Quarter


The third quarter saw a shift in momentum as the Mavs mounted a comeback. They outscored Sactown by 10 points during this period, narrowing the gap significantly. Precious Achiuwa's defensive efforts were notable for Sacramento; however, it was not enough to halt Dallas' surge led by key players who capitalized on fast-break opportunities.


Fourth Quarter


In an intense final quarter at Golden 1 Center, both teams battled fiercely until the end. Despite leading for most of the game—over 43 minutes—the Kings couldn't withstand Dallas' relentless pressure and strategic plays that ultimately secured them victory with a final score of 100-98.


The Sacramento Kings vs Dallas Mavericks match summary highlights how pivotal moments defined this encounter between two determined squads seeking improvement in their season records: now standing at 8-29 for Sactown against Big D’s record of 14-23 after tonight’s clash.
